Arpeggios for the Modern Guitarist - The Complete Guide, Including Theory, Patterns, Techniques and Applications (Staple bound)


Using this no-nonsense book/CD pack, guitarists will learn to apply and execute all types of arpeggio forms using a variety of techniques, including alternate picking, sweep picking, tapping, string skipping, and legato. This is not just another arpeggio book, but a methodical approach to expanding your skills as a guitarist - and as a musician!
